    Abstract: A battery pack (10) includes: a battery (1); a circuit substrate (5) having a charge/discharge safety circuit and arranged on one end face (3) of the battery; and an end case (6) in which an external connection terminal (7) is set. In this battery pack, the circuit substrate (5) is arranged inside the end case (6), and the end case (6) is secured to the battery by screws (12) with a screw head (12a) extending through and engaging with the end case (6) at both ends and tips of the screw (12) being engaged into the end face (3) at both ends of the battery (1). This achieves a compact battery pack with a reduced connection resistance, while achieving both high reliability and productivity.

    Abstract: Constructing a battery pack by: providing a resin sheet (40) to cover a release opening (20a) of a safety vent (20) formed on a sealing plate (23); integrating a rechargeable battery (2) and a circuit substrate (3) with a primary molding (11) by filing a resin between the rechargeable battery (2) and the circuit substrate (3); and then forming a secondary molding (12). In such constructed battery pack, an ejected gas, at the operation of the safety vent (20) of the battery pack, is externally released through an interface between the resin and metal.
